#6b18a6 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#6b18a6 is composed of 42% red, 9.4% green and 65.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 35.5% cyan, 85.5% magenta, 0% yellow and 34.9% black. It has a hue angle of 275.1 degrees, a saturation of 74.7% and a lightness of 37.3%. #6b18a6 color hex could be obtained by blending #d630ff with #00004d. Closest websafe color is: #660099.

Shades and Tints of #6b18a6

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#08020c is the darkest color, while #fcfafe is the lightest one.

Tones of #6b18a6

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#605a64 is the less saturated color, while #6f02bc is the most saturated one.
